Unlocking the Secrets of the CAT 6 CABLE Datasheet
A CAT 6 CABLE Datasheet is a comprehensive document that outlines the technical specifications and performance characteristics of a particular CAT 6 cable. Think of it as the instruction manual for your network cable. It details everything from the cable’s construction materials and physical dimensions to its electrical properties and transmission capabilities. This information is vital for ensuring that the cable is suitable for its intended application and will perform reliably within the network. It’s not just a piece of paper; it’s a declaration of capabilities.
These datasheets serve several important purposes. First and foremost, they provide a standardized way to compare different CAT 6 cables from various manufacturers. By examining key parameters like bandwidth, insertion loss, and return loss, you can objectively evaluate which cable best meets your specific needs. Secondly, datasheets offer guidance for proper installation and termination. They often include recommendations for connector types, cable management practices, and testing procedures. Here’s a small taste of the parameters you might encounter in a datasheet:
- Bandwidth: Typically 250 MHz or higher
- Conductor Gauge: Usually 23 AWG
- Impedance: 100 ohms
Finally, a CAT 6 CABLE Datasheet acts as a reference point for troubleshooting network issues. If you’re experiencing performance problems, the datasheet can help you determine whether the cable is operating within its specified limits. It allows network professionals to quickly isolate potential problems and take corrective actions. It’s a crucial reference to avoid network downtime.
